Arizona's loss was the second largest ever to a 12 seed or higher.

Only bigger loss was Navy (with David Robinson) beating LSU by 23. And Buffalo was up by 25.

Note - David Robinson was the POY, so winning as a 13-seed isn't surprising. Arizona has the favorite to win this year's POY - Ayton, and got slaughtered.

It shows several things, but mainly, the talent level in the NCAA's has taken a real hit with the early entrants.
